Template:Infobox A Ring can be equipped in the Left Ring and/or Right Ring slot. There are various types and kinds of Rings, including Artifact rings and player crafted rings.
- Player Crafted Rings
- Cannot be Masterworked
- Can be Enchanted
- Can be socketed with a regular (non-imbued) jewel
- Can be socketed with an imbued jewel
- Artifact Rings
- Cannot be Masterworked
- Cannot be socketed with an imbued jewel
- Can be Enchanted
- Can be socketed with a regular (non-imbued) jewel
